DNA cont. Flashcards
introns
noncoding regions of dna/rna
exons
coding regions translated and expressed
spliceosomes
cut out introns, joins exons
what are added to the primary transcript to protect him digestion
5’ cap, 3’ poly a tail from poly a polymerase (made of adenine ribonucleotides)
mutagens
chemicals/radiation that increase likelihood of a mutation occurring
purines pair with pyrimidines to increase ______
stability
bacterial plasmids
extra chromosomal dna in the cytoplasm of bacterial cells
selection site
gene for antibiotic resistance
endosymbiotic relationship
both benefit
- eg. bacteria and plasminds
cloning region
high in restriction sites where restriction enzymes cut. genes are inserted
where is the gene inserted after the plasmid is cut
into plasmid dna
- ends are complementary to the opened plasmid
hoe many hydrogen bonds are between c and g
3
how many hydrogen bonds are between a and t
2
what kind of bond is between phosphates and sugars
phosphodiester
what kind of bond is between bases
hydorgen bonds
recombinant dna
combining dna from two different sources into one dna molecule
steps to clone dna into a vector/plasmid
- cut out gene in dna with restriction enzymes
- cut open the vector, making it linear ————
- stick vector and gene together with dna ligase
